对于大多数个人博客而言,1M 带宽通常是“勉强够用”的,但体验会非常受限。是否真的够用,取决于你的博客类型、访问人群以及内容形式。
我们可以从以下几个核心维度来具体分析:
1. 理论速度 vs. 实际体验
首先明确一个概念:阿里云(及大多数云厂商)标称的"1M 带宽”通常指的是 1 Mbps (Megabits per second)。
- 理论下载速度:$1 text{ Mbps} div 8 = 0.125 text{ MB/s}$(即每秒约 125 KB)。
- 实际加载时间:
- 纯文字页面(无图片):通常在 0.5 秒 – 1 秒 内打开,体验尚可。
- 包含少量配图的博客文章(假设图片总大小 2MB):需要约 16 秒 才能加载完所有图片,用户等待时间过长,极易导致跳出率飙升。
- 高清大图或视频背景:几乎无法流畅浏览。
2. 不同场景下的适用性分析
| 博客类型 | 1M 带宽表现 | 评价 |
|---|---|---|
| 纯文字/技术文档类 | ✅ 够用 | 如果主要内容是代码、文字,图片极少且经过压缩,1M 带宽完全能胜任,首屏加载很快。 |
| 图文混排类(普通) | ⚠️ 勉强可用 | 如果每篇文章只有 3-5 张经过压缩的小图(WebP 格式),日常访问量低时还可以。一旦并发稍高,加载会变慢。 |
| 摄影/设计/资源站 | ❌ 不够用 | 这类博客依赖大量高清图,1M 带宽会导致图片加载极慢,甚至超时失败,严重影响用户体验。 |
| 高流量/突发访问 | ❌ 不可用 | 如果有外部链接引流导致短时间内多人访问,1M 带宽会被瞬间占满,服务器响应变慢甚至直接超时(504 Gateway Timeout)。 |
3. 关键瓶颈:并发与动态加载
除了单用户速度,并发数也是致命伤。
- 如果你只有一个人访问,1M 带宽跑起来可能还行。
- 如果有 2-3 人同时访问,每人分到的带宽只有 0.3M 左右,网页加载速度会成倍下降。
- 如果是 WordPress 等动态博客,数据库查询 + PHP 处理 + 静态资源加载,对带宽和 CPU 都有要求,1M 在并发下很容易卡死。
4. 优化建议与替代方案
如果你已经购买了 1M 带宽的云服务器,或者预算有限只能选 1M,可以通过以下手段极大改善体验:
-
使用对象存储(OSS)+ CDN(强烈推荐)
- 将图片、CSS、JS 等静态资源上传到阿里云 OSS。
- 开启 CDN 提速。
- 效果:博客服务器的 1M 带宽只负责传输 HTML 文本和 API 请求,图片由 CDN 节点分发。这是解决带宽瓶颈最核心的方法,成本也极低(按量付费)。
-
极致压缩图片
- 强制使用 WebP 格式。
- 限制图片最大宽度(如移动端不超过 800px)。
- 开启 Gzip/Brotli 压缩。
-
选择轻量应用服务器
- 阿里云的“轻量应用服务器”通常比 ECS 更便宜,且部分活动套餐(如新用户)会提供更高的带宽(例如 3M-5M),性价比更高。
结论
- 如果你是初学者、仅写纯文字笔记、且几乎没有外部流量:1M 带宽够用。
- 如果你有图片、希望有较好的阅读体验、或者未来可能有访客:1M 带宽不够用,强烈建议升级到 3M 或以上,或者配合 OSS + CDN 使用。
最终建议:如果预算允许,起步直接上 3M 带宽(价格差异通常不大,但体验提升巨大);如果必须维持 1M,请务必配置 CDN 提速图片。
CLOUD云计算